Sweet, tart and rich in Vitamin C, the Marula fruit has about 800% of what you will consume in an orange. Marula is used to create wine, which is double distilled and aged in small oak barrels for two years to craft a clear spirit with vanilla and roast flavors.
Compared to Bailey’s Irish Creme which is made with aged whiskey, Amarula perfectly matches the Emerald Isles’ preferred liqueur in alcohol content. Its caramel taste is lighter, its fruit flavor soft, perhaps a little sweeter and with the smallest hint of a tart finish.
Amarula easily offers its connoisseur a dizzying variety of cocktail mixers that are ideal for parties and winding down, in addition to all the recipes you have enjoyed with your Irish Bailey’s.
